Christian Pulisic played a key role in securing Chelsea’s place in the Champions League The 22-year-old scored 12 goals in 25 games for the Blues’ last campaign
Dortmund bought the winger in 2019, suffered injury in the first half of the season Although he shone in the post-lockdown period He showed his true coat then
Injuries continued to hamper his progress and he was sidelined again ahead of the new campaign. This weekend he took part in Kai Havertz’s first Premier League goal in the 3- draw 3 with Southampton
But RB Salzburg manager believes Christian Pulisic’s slow start to Premier League football is not just due to his injuries Frank Lampard has had to take much of the blame for it
Jesse Marsch made a sensational statement that Frank Lampard did not rate Pulisic because he was American The Salzburg boss had a conversation with the blue boss about the wide man
Marsch claims Lampard didn’t know if Pulisic was tactically suited He opened the sight of English considering U S Internationals are hard workers but not tactically smart
This led Frank to doubt the technical abilities of Pulisic Marsch must have reassured him that the USMNT player was causing a sensation in a tactically adapted team like Dortmund
He told Extratime Radio: “I could immediately see that Frank Lampard’s idea of Christian Pulisic was largely shaped by the fact that he was American and not that his football education came a lot from what happened in Germany Since then I think Lampard has learned that Pulisic is much better than he gave him «
Pulisic leads the revolution of American players who are now more tactically suited Giovanni Reyna of Dortmund is also a smart and productive player like the Chelsea winger
Marsch is happy to see these players end up in the best European leagues « We are seeing this change We are seeing more and more of these players developing, » he said
« All of these players are now starting to show, born and raised in America, that they are not only great talent, but more refined players as well. I think more examples will change the perception of what is the American player «
« Christian had to fight for that, which is American quality, but he’s a damn good player. Same thing with Gio Reyna, same with Tyler Adams, even with Weston McKenzie, » he concluded. / p>
